Anterior olfactory nucleus
Nucleus olfactorius anterior
- Latin synonym: Regio retrobulbaris
- Synonym: Retrobulbar region
Definition
The anterior olfactory nucleus is a portion of the forebrain of vertebrates.
It is involved in olfaction and has supposedly strong influence on other olfactory areas like the olfactory bulb and the piriform cortex.
The anterior olfactory nucleus is found behind the olfactory bulb and in front of the piriform cortex and olfactory tubercle in a region often referred to as the olfactory peduncle or retrobulbar area. The peduncle contains the anterior olfactory nucleus as well as two other much smaller regions, the taenia tecta and the dorsal peduncular cortex.
